Soylent Green Released 1973-04-18 is a story that falls under the Science Fiction, Crime, Mystery category. Movie Story "In the year 2022, overcrowding, pollution, and resource depletion have reduced society’s leaders to finding food for the teeming masses. The answer is Soylent Green.".
